Amazon Integration
Detailed guide
Terminology
Table
| Term | Definition |
|---|---|
| Amazon Seller Central | Platform for managing Amazon sales |
| FBA | Fulfillment by Amazon - Amazon handles warehousing and shipping |
| FBM | Fulfillment by Merchant - Seller handles warehousing and shipping |
| Marketplace | Amazon marketplace (US, UK, DE, JP, etc.) |
| SKU | Stock Keeping Unit - Product identifier |
| Offer | Product listed on Amazon |
| Feed | Data sent to Amazon (inventory, prices, etc.) |
| SP-API | Selling Partner API - Amazon API |
Prerequisites
Key points
• Install **Sale Amazon** module (sale_amazon)
• Have active **Amazon Seller Central** account
• Register as **SP-API Developer** on Amazon
• Set up **Internal Reference** (SKU) for products in Odoo
• Configure FBA warehouse in Odoo (if using FBA)
• Set up carriers and tracking for FBM
Connect Amazon Account
Steps
1. Go to **Sales → Configuration → Amazon → Accounts**
2. Click **New** to create new account
3. Select **Home Marketplace**
4. Select **Company**
5. Set **Salesperson** and **Sales Team** (optional)
6. Click **Save**
7. Click **Connect** button on toolbar
8. Log into Amazon Seller Central and authorize Odoo
9. After authorization, system auto-saves token and retrieves marketplace list
10. Status changes to **Connected**
Configure Marketplaces
Steps
1. Open connected Amazon account
2. In **Marketplaces** tab, view available marketplaces
3. Select marketplaces to sync orders from
4. Deselect unused marketplaces to avoid unnecessary syncing
5. Click **Save** to save configuration
Manage Products (Offers)
Steps
1. Go to **Sales → Configuration → Amazon → Offers**
2. Click **New** to create new offer
3. Select **Account** (Amazon account)
4. Select **Marketplace**
5. Enter **SKU** (SKU on Amazon)
6. Select **Product** (corresponding Odoo product)
7. Check **Sync Stock** to sync inventory (FBM only)
8. Click **Save**
Automatic Product Matching
Key points
• System auto-matches products when syncing orders
• Amazon SKU = **Internal Reference** in Odoo
• If product not found, system creates new product
• Recommended: Set up Internal Reference before syncing
• Review and adjust auto-created products if needed
Sync Orders
Steps
1. System auto-syncs every 15 minutes via CRON job
2. To sync manually: Open Amazon account
3. Click **Sync Orders** button
4. System retrieves new orders from Amazon
5. Auto-creates sales orders in Odoo
6. Finds/creates customers based on email or name
7. Matches SKU with Odoo products
8. Creates delivery order (if warehouse configured)
9. Order auto-confirms to **Sales Order** status
Confirm Delivery (FBM)
Steps
1. Go to **Inventory → Operations → Delivery Orders**
2. Open delivery order for Amazon order
3. Fill **Carrier** (shipping carrier)
4. Fill **Tracking Reference** (tracking number)
5. Click **Validate** to confirm delivery
6. System auto-marks for sync to Amazon
7. CRON job auto-sends delivery confirmation every 1 hour
8. Check **Amazon Sync Status** to confirm success
Sync Inventory (FBM)
Steps
1. Enable **FBM Stock** in Amazon account configuration
2. Check **Sync Stock** for each offer to sync
3. Ensure product is **Storable Product**
4. System auto-syncs every 1 hour
5. Inventory sent = Available Quantity (On Hand - Reserved)
6. To sync manually: Click **Sync Inventory** on account
7. Click **Sync Feeds Status** to check status
Manage FBA Warehouse
Key points
• Create separate **Stock Location** for FBA in Odoo
• Set **FBA Stock Location** in account configuration
• FBA orders auto-link to FBA warehouse
• No delivery confirmation needed (Amazon handles)
• Track FBA inventory in Odoo for reporting
• Do not sync FBA inventory to Amazon (Amazon manages)
Recover Orders
Steps
1. Open Amazon account
2. Click **Recover Order** button
3. Enter **Amazon Order Reference** (Amazon order ID)
4. Format: XXX-XXXXXXX-XXXXXXX
5. Click **Recover**
6. System retrieves order from Amazon and creates/updates in Odoo
Handle Sync Errors
Table
| Error Type | Symptoms |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Order sync error | Receive error notification email | Check products, reset Last Orders Sync, retry Sync Orders |
| Delivery sync error | Delivery order has Failed status | Check Carrier and Tracking Reference, click Retry Amazon Sync |
| Inventory sync error | Inventory mismatch | Check Sync Stock enabled, product is Storable, click Sync Inventory |
| Connection lost | Disconnected status | Click Connect again, log in and reauthorize |
Best Practices
Key points
• Set **Internal Reference** for all products = Amazon SKU
• Create **offers** before syncing orders to avoid duplicate products
• Only select **marketplaces** actually used for selling
• Create separate **FBA warehouse** to track Amazon inventory
• Always fill **Carrier** and **Tracking Reference** before validating delivery
• Check **Amazon Sync Status** regularly
• Let CRON jobs auto-sync, manual sync not needed
• Backup database before major configuration changes
• Proper permissions: only Sales Manager configures accounts
• Monitor error emails for timely resolution
Common Issues
Table
| Issue | Cause |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Orders not auto-syncing | CRON job not running or account Disconnected | Check Scheduled Actions, check connection status |
| Duplicate products created | Internal Reference does not match SKU | Create offers first, ensure Internal Reference = SKU |
| Inventory not updating on Amazon | Sync Stock not enabled or product not Storable | Enable Sync Stock, check product type |
| Delivery not syncing | Missing Carrier or Tracking Reference | Fill all information before validating |
| Duplicate customers created | Email or name does not match exactly | Merge duplicate customers, standardize data |
FAQ
Key points
• **How to connect multiple Amazon accounts?** Create multiple Amazon Accounts in Odoo, each connects separately to Seller Central.
• **What's the difference between FBA and FBM?** FBA: Amazon handles warehousing and shipping. FBM: Seller handles, needs inventory sync and delivery confirmation.
• **Must SKU and Internal Reference be identical?** Not required but recommended for accurate automatic product matching.
• **Can I sync FBA inventory?** No, FBA is managed by Amazon. Only sync FBM inventory.
• **How to view Amazon orders in Odoo?** Go to Sales → Orders, filter by Amazon Order Reference or click Orders smart button on Amazon account.
• **Can I edit Amazon orders?** Not recommended to edit synced orders. Changes on Amazon will be re-synced.
• **How to stop syncing an account?** Archive the Amazon account, system auto-disconnects and stops syncing.
• **How often do CRON jobs run?** Orders: 15 minutes. Delivery and inventory: 1 hour.
• **Can I sync old orders?** Yes, set Last Orders Sync to desired date, then click Sync Orders.
• **How to check sync errors?** Check notification emails, view Settings → Technical → Logging, or check Amazon Sync Status on delivery order.
